A cad cell and one transistor is all you need, a low voltage [3-5v] relay is also used with a cad or solar cell. Ill see If I have anything pre written, or draw up a simple one in the near future. <p>You can wire a solar charger to hold open the relay circuit and charge the batteries... and when the solar cell stops charging the battery, It also stops powering the relay, ... collapsing the relay and starting the light circuit.
